CLARK, Judge.

Norwood and Gordon were jointly indicted for violations of the Georgia Controlled Substances Act. The two-count indictment charged the defendants with possession of heroin and possession of cocaine. Defendants were tried jointly before a jury and both were found guilty on the two counts. Norwood alone appeals from the denial of his motion for a new trial and from the judgment. Held:
